A Short History Of The Orangery
The orangery was once a place to store exotic plants that might otherwise perish during the cold British winter
. They were frequently found in the grounds of fashionable residences between the 17th and 19th centuries.
Similar in style to a modern day greenhouse or conservatory, orangeries took their name from the orange tree as it was this particular type of shrub that was at most risk of perishing under cold wintry conditions.
The orangery originated from the Renaissance gardens of Italy. Glass making technology in this country enabled large panes of glass to be easily manufactured. The dutch developed the design and many orangeries there featured wooden roofs. It wasn't until the 19th century that they began to feature glass tops, which allowed even more light to pour in on plants that were not laying dormant.
The earliest versions were not as well thought out, or as ornate as later iterations. Many had no heating and during the cold nights, fires had to be lit inside in order to keep temperatures above freezing. Some of the world's most beautiful structures include the orangery in Kuskovo, Moscow, which dates back to the late 18th century; the striking yellow building in Dusseldorf-Benrath and The Orangerie of the Royal Castle of Laeken in Belgium.
